      Remarks & Notes 
      A BNSF stack train starts to move again after waiting for three trains to clear the bridge. Badger bridge is the only bridge for the railroad to use to enter Terminal Island, which is where the Port of Los Angeles big intermodal hubs, such as Pier 400 and LAXT, are located.
